A vantagem definitiva de um FPGA no Reconhecimento de Atividade Humana (HAR) reside em sua arquitetura. Ao contrário dos processadores de uso geral que executam instruções sequencialmente, um FPGA utiliza uma arquitetura de processamento paralelo personalizável. Isso permite a consolidação da segmentação de sinais, seleção de recursos e aceleração de redes neurais em um único chip, resultando em taxa de transferência superior e latência mínima.
Em cenários de alto desempenho, processadores de uso geral geralmente lutam com a latência introduzida por camadas de software e recuperação de memória. FPGAs resolvem isso incorporando todo o pipeline de reconhecimento diretamente no hardware, oferecendo a velocidade necessária para tomadas de decisão em frações de segundo.
A Arquitetura da Velocidade
Capacidades de Processamento Paralelo
Processadores de uso geral geralmente lidam com tarefas uma por uma. Em contraste, um FPGA processa dados em paralelo, executando várias operações simultaneamente. Essa arquitetura é essencial para lidar com os cálculos complexos exigidos pelas redes neurais sem criar um acúmulo de dados.
Integração em Chip Único
Um FPGA permite uma solução em chip único. Você pode implementar todo o pipeline HAR — desde a segmentação de sinais brutos até a seleção de recursos — em uma única peça de hardware. Isso elimina a latência geralmente causada pela movimentação de dados entre diferentes componentes ou bancos de memória.
Aceleração de Hardware
O dispositivo fornece aceleração de hardware dedicada para classificadores de redes neurais. Em vez de executar um algoritmo de classificação por meio de camadas de abstração de software, a lógica é executada diretamente no silício. Isso garante que o sistema funcione à velocidade do próprio hardware.
Métricas de Desempenho que Importam
Taxa de Transferência Extremamente Alta
Aplicações de alta intensidade geram fluxos massivos de dados de sensores que precisam ser analisados continuamente. FPGAs oferecem taxa de transferência de processamento extremamente alta, permitindo que eles ingiram e analisem esses fluxos de dados densos sem perder quadros ou travar.
Latência de Inferência Muito Baixa
Para feedback em tempo real, o tempo entre a ação e o reconhecimento (latência de inferência) deve ser imperceptível. FPGAs alcançam latência de inferência muito baixa, tornando-os superiores aos processadores padrão para aplicações onde o tempo é a principal restrição.
Aplicações do Mundo Real
Monitoramento de Atletas Profissionais
No esporte de elite, dados atrasados são frequentemente dados inúteis. A baixa latência dos FPGAs os torna ideais para o monitoramento de atletas profissionais, onde a biomecânica deve ser analisada instantaneamente para fornecer correções ou feedback imediatos.
Equipamentos de Treinamento Tático
O treinamento militar e de primeiros socorros requer equipamentos robustos e responsivos. FPGAs são adequados para equipamentos de treinamento tático de alta intensidade, garantindo que o sistema acompanhe os movimentos rápidos e imprevisíveis do usuário durante os exercícios de simulação.
Compreendendo as Compensações
Personalização vs. Complexidade
Embora a referência destaque o benefício de uma arquitetura "personalizável", isso implica um custo de desenvolvimento específico. Utilizar um FPGA requer o projeto de lógica de hardware em vez de escrever código de software padrão. Essa especialização gera desempenho, mas requer experiência de engenharia distinta em comparação com a programação de uso geral.
Otimização Direcionada
O FPGA é otimizado para tarefas específicas, como modelos específicos de redes neurais. Embora isso forneça as vantagens de velocidade relatadas, significa que o hardware é ajustado para um propósito específico. Falta-lhe a flexibilidade "pau para toda obra" inerente a um processador de uso geral que pode alternar instantaneamente entre tarefas não relacionadas.
Fazendo a Escolha Certa para o Seu Objetivo
- Se o seu foco principal é a capacidade de resposta em tempo real: Escolha um FPGA para minimizar a latência de inferência, o que é crucial para monitoramento de atletas ao vivo e cenários táticos.
- Se o seu foco principal é a eficiência do sistema: Aproveite a arquitetura de chip único do FPGA para lidar com a segmentação de sinais e classificação sem a sobrecarga de transferência de dados externa.
- Se o seu foco principal é o volume de dados: Confie na arquitetura paralela do FPGA para manter alta taxa de transferência ao processar fluxos de sensores densos e contínuos.
Ao mover a inteligência do software para hardware personalizável, você garante que seu sistema HAR opere com a imediatidade necessária para aplicações de nível profissional.
Tabela Resumo:
| Recurso | Processadores de Uso Geral | Arquitetura FPGA |
|---|---|---|
| Estilo de Processamento | Sequencial / Baseado em Instruções | Paralelo / Baseado em Hardware |
| Latência de Inferência | Mais alta (Sobrecarga de software) | Ultra-baixa (Execução direta) |
| Taxa de Transferência | Moderada | Extremamente Alta |
| Integração | Múltiplos chips / Pesado em memória | Pipeline em chip único |
| Melhor Caso de Uso | Flexibilidade geral | Alta intensidade / Tempo real |
Eleve a Tecnologia do Seu Calçado com 3515
Como um fabricante em larga escala que atende distribuidores globais e proprietários de marcas, a 3515 integra requisitos de desempenho de ponta em todos os produtos que construímos. Esteja você desenvolvendo equipamentos táticos inteligentes ou calçados esportivos de alta performance, nossas capacidades de produção abrangentes garantem que sua visão se torne realidade.
Nosso Valor para Você:
- Portfólio Diverso: De nossos Sapatos de Segurança principais a botas táticas, tênis de treinamento e calçados formais.
- Fabricação de Precisão: Atendemos a requisitos de volume com os mesmos padrões de alto desempenho exigidos pelos sistemas HAR.
- Soluções Personalizadas: Suporte a proprietários de marcas com designs inovadores de calçados que lideram o mercado.
Pronto para escalar sua produção com um parceiro confiável? Entre em contato com a 3515 hoje mesmo para discutir seu projeto!